'use strict';
// Create an ssl server. First connection, validate that not resume.
// Cache session and close connection. Use session on second connection.
// ASSERT resumption.
const common = require('../common');
const assert = require('assert');
if (!common.hasCrypto) {
common.skip('missing crypto');
return;
}
const tls = require('tls');
const fs = require('fs');
const options = {
key: fs.readFileSync(common.fixturesDir + '/keys/agent2-key.pem'),
cert: fs.readFileSync(common.fixturesDir + '/keys/agent2-cert.pem')
};
// create server
const server = tls.Server(options, common.mustCall(function(socket) {
socket.end('Goodbye');
}, 2));
// start listening
server.listen(0, function() {
let session1 = null;
const client1 = tls.connect({
port: this.address().port,
rejectUnauthorized: false
}, function() {
console.log('connect1');
assert.ok(!client1.isSessionReused(), 'Session *should not* be reused.');
session1 = client1.getSession();
});
client1.on('close', function() {
console.log('close1');
const opts = {
port: server.address().port,
rejectUnauthorized: false,
session: session1
};
const client2 = tls.connect(opts, function() {
console.log('connect2');
assert.ok(client2.isSessionReused(), 'Session *should* be reused.');
});
client2.on('close', function() {
console.log('close2');
server.close();
});
});
});
